OBITUARY.
MRS C. HASLAM. (Special to the ‘Star.”) AUCKLAND, July 11. The death occurred yesterday of Alrj Charles Haslam, of Otahuhu, aged S 3 Mrs Haslam was born in County Clare Alter a few years’ sojourn in Sydney she went to Nelson, and it was there that she married Charles Haslam After the death of her husband in New Plymouth fifteen years ago, Airs Has lam went to reside with her daughter. Airs H. Enting, of Otahuhu. Of sexera I children, three survive, the Rev J. 11. Haslam, of Devonport, Air C. N. Haslam, inspector of schools, Christchurch, and Airs Enting. Air A. L, Haslam, the well-known Rhodes scholar, is a grandson.
